Carol Thompson, Richman Family curator of African art discusses the High Museum's collection of African art . She describes the evolution of the growing African art collection at the Museum and her vision for the future of the most significant African art collection in the southeastern United States. Thompson provides a sneak peak into the new African art galleries which opened to the public in November 2005 as a part of the High Museum's expansion project.
